Terry is in for a service visit in his Dodge Challenger. You notice he has an SRT hat and a stack of automotive magazines in his back seat. Which vehicle aspect appears to be important to Terry?

A) Fuel Efficiency
B) Comfort
C) Performance
D) Safety

Final answer:

Terry's interest in performance vehicles is indicated by his ownership of a Dodge Challenger, an SRT hat, and a collection of automotive magazines, all which suggest a passion for car performance over fuel efficiency, comfort, or safety.

Step-by-step explanation:

Understanding Vehicle Aspects Important to Terry

Based on the context clues provided in the scenario, we can infer the vehicle aspect that appears to be most important to Terry. Given that Terry owns a Dodge Challenger, wears an SRT hat, and has a stack of automotive magazines in his back seat, it strongly indicates an interest in performance. Dodge Challenger vehicles, especially those associated with the SRT (Street and Racing Technology) brand, are known for their high-performance capabilities. The ownership of such a car and related merchandise highlights a likely preference for power, speed, and the overall driving experience that a performance vehicle can offer.

On the other hand, there is no direct mention or implication that fuel efficiency, comfort, or safety are of paramount importance to Terry.
